Այս հստակ ձեռնարկը ուղեցույց է տալիս ինչպես տեղադրել Excel-ի ֆոնային պատկերը C#-ի միջոցով: Այն տրամադրում է տեղեկատվություն կոնֆիգուրացիաների և լեզվական կառուցվածքների մասին, որոնք անհրաժեշտ են հավելվածը գրելիս: Excel ֆոնային պատկերը C#-ի միջոցով ավելացնելուց հետո դուք կկարողանաք պահպանել այն որպես XLSX, XLS կամ այլ աջակցվող ձևաչափերով:
Excel ֆոնային պատկերը C#-ի միջոցով տեղադրելու քայլեր
- Ստեղծեք միջավայր՝ ավելացնելու Aspose.Cells for .NET թերթի ֆոնային պատկերը տեղադրելու համար
- Ստեղծեք նոր աղյուսակ՝ օգտագործելով Workbook դասի օբյեկտը՝ ֆոնային նկար ավելացնելու համար
- Ստացեք մուտք դեպի առաջին worksheet, որտեղ պատկերը պետք է ավելացվի որպես ֆոն
- Կարդացեք բոլոր բայթերը պատկերային ֆայլից, որը պետք է սահմանվի
- Սահմանեք թերթի BackgroundImage հատկությունը՝ տրամադրելով բայթերի զանգվածը
- Պահպանեք ստացված աշխատանքային գրքույկը՝ ունենալով ֆոնային պատկեր ընտրված աշխատաթերթում
Այս քայլերը նկարագրում են C#*-ի միջոցով *աղյուսակի ֆոնային պատկերը տեղադրելու գործընթացը: Ներկայացված են բոլոր անհրաժեշտ դասերը, մեթոդները և հատկությունները, որոնք անհրաժեշտ են պատկերի ֆոն ավելացնելու համար: Գործընթացը բավականին պարզ է, քանի որ պատկերի ֆայլի բոլոր բայթերը կարդացվում են բայթ զանգվածի մեջ և դրվում ընտրված աշխատաթերթի BackgroundImage հատկության վրա:
Կոդ նմուշ՝ ֆոնային նկարներ Excel թերթի համար C#-ի միջոցով տեղադրելու համար
using Aspose.Cells; | |
using System; | |
using System.IO; | |
namespace KbExample | |
{ | |
class Program | |
{ | |
static void Main(string[] args) // Main function to set Excel sheet background image in c# | |
{ | |
// Initialize license | |
Aspose.Cells.License lic = new Aspose.Cells.License(); | |
lic.SetLicense("Aspose.Total.lic"); | |
// Create a new Workbook. | |
Workbook workbook = new Workbook(); | |
// Get a reference to the first worksheet for adding a background image | |
Worksheet sheet = workbook.Worksheets[0]; | |
// Read the background image bytes and save in an array | |
byte[] imageData = File.ReadAllBytes(@"Background.jpg"); | |
// Set the sheet background-image property | |
sheet.BackgroundImage = imageData; | |
//Save the excel file. | |
workbook.Save(@"WorkbookWithBackground.xlsx"); | |
Console.WriteLine("Done"); | |
} | |
} | |
} |
Այս կոդը ցույց է տալիս «Excel-ի պատկերի ֆոն» ավելացնելու գործընթացը՝ օգտագործելով C#*: Նախ, նպատակային աշխատանքային գիրքը ստեղծվում կամ բեռնվում է, և հղում է կատարվում ցանկալի աշխատաթերթին, որտեղ պետք է տեղադրվի ֆոնային պատկերը: Դուք կարող եք կամ կարդալ բայթերը ֆայլից կամ ստանալ այն sone տվյալների բազայից կամ Web API-ից՝ ըստ պահանջների:
Այս ձեռնարկը մեզ ուղղորդել է աշխատանքային գրքում ետին պլանի պատկերը տեղադրել աշխատանքային թերթում: Եթե ցանկանում եք սովորել Excel բջիջում պատկեր ավելացնելու գործընթացը, տես Ինչպես ավելացնել պատկեր Excel-ում C#-ով-ի հոդվածը: